2023 Fall Foliage Forecast: Michigan and Wisconsin Peak Color Predictions

The annual Fall Foliage Prediction Map by SmokyMountains.com has forecasted the timeline for the peak fall color change in Michigan in 2023. The color change will begin in early September, with the Upper Peninsula experiencing it earlier than the Lower Peninsula. The peak color change is expected to occur in early October, with the entire state past peak by October 23rd. The predictions are based on official data, historical trends, and user reports, although they may not be 100% accurate. The changing colors are a result of diminishing sunlight and colder temperatures, causing chlorophyll to break down in the leaves.
